Idiom: Couldn't Carry A Note In A Bucket

not musically talented, unable to sing.

Example Sentences

1
She tried to sing but couldn't carry a note in a bucket.
2
His voice was so off-key that he couldn't carry a note in a bucket.
3
The contestant couldn't carry a note in a bucket during the singing competition.
4
Even though he loves music, he couldn't carry a note in a bucket.
5
She embarrassed herself at karaoke by showing she couldn't carry a note in a bucket.
